Post by Shiyonasan » Sat Nov 14, 2009 3:11 pm

Unfortunately, no official GT soundtracks have been released. There was a bootleg, but I don't recommend that.

Post by linkdude20002001 » Sat Nov 14, 2009 3:42 pm

No OST has been released, but you can find the singles on Yahoo! Japan Auctions Japan. It might help to know what they look like. Since Yahoo! Japan Auctions won't ship to outside Japan, use Celga.

Auction for Dan Dan Kokoro Hikarete 'ku, Don't You See!, and Blue Velvet.

It helps to search for ドラゴンボール 8cm or ドラゴンボール シングル.

Post by SSj_Rambo » Tue Nov 17, 2009 8:20 pm

Um, there kind of was a GT soundtrack. The Dragonball 10th Anniversary Movie had a nearly complete OST, and starting with DBGT episode 16, nearly that entire movie soundtrack was used in GT, so a lot of the last 3/4 of the series has been released.

And thankfully, Super 17 (colonelsilver) has ripped all of the unreleased tracks in high quality and put them up for download.

Post by kenisu3000 » Thu Nov 19, 2009 2:31 am

SSj_Rambo wrote:The Dragonball 10th Anniversary Movie had a nearly complete OST
Actually, it had a more than complete OST - it was the movie itself that left stuff out.
Track 5 starts out with a slow, mysterious theme that, after half a minute, jumps abruptly into a happy-go-lucky motif, for the scene where Goku runs off to grab Siu Xing Qiu, then goes back into the low-key phrase that builds up into a huge introduction to Shen Long. They cut the happy stuff in the middle out, I guess because it sounded too ridiculous for the composition, and I daresay I agree with them, but it's left in for the soundtrack.
Same thing with track 18. It's only 46 seconds in the movie, but on the CD, we get an extra 30 seconds.
